Diagramming the Big Idea by Jeffrey Balmer and Michael Swisher introduces the fundamentals of design thinking by examining how architects use diagrams to understand architectural projects and universal principles of form. The book offers step-by-step procedures combining diagrams, drawings, and virtual models to teach clear and revealing architectural diagram composition. Emphasising design thinking as both observation and imaginative search for possibilities, the authors focus on visual composition fundamentals inspired by the Beaux-Arts notion of the architectural parti. It aims to make explicit the learning process for students to internalise vital lessons for their lifelong development as designers.

Becoming an architect is a daunting task. Beyond the acquisition of new skills and procedures, beginning designers face an entirely unfamiliar mode of knowledge: design thinking.

In Diagramming the Big Idea, Jeffrey Balmer and Michael T. Swisher introduce the fundamentals of design thinking by illustrating how architects make and use diagrams to clarify their understanding of both specific architectural projects and universal principles of form and order. With accessible, step-by-step procedures that interweave diagrams, drawings and virtual models, the authors demonstrate how to compose clear and revealing diagrams.

Design thinking defines a method for engaging the world through observation and analysis. Beyond problem solving, design is a search for possibilities. Mastering design thinking begins with learning the fundamentals of visual composition. It embraces the ability to synthesize deductive and imaginative reasoning, combining both shrewd scrutiny and fevered speculation.

Design diagrams make visible the abstractions that order the built environment. Premised upon the Beaux-Arts notion of the architectural parti, Balmer and Swisher adopt the โ€˜Big Ideaโ€™ as a foil and as a suitcase to organize fundamentals of architectural composition. The goal of this book is to make explicit to students what they are learning, why they are learning it and how to internalise such lessons toward their lifelong development as designers.
